Practical concerns of grant-making will be covered, starting with when a grant is a grant and not a fee-for-service contract. The session will then help ensure understanding of the nuances of the exempt status of different grantees and proper documentation of grant files. Attendees will gain an understanding of:
• The importance of the exempt status of the grantee, including their public support ratio
• How to work with unusual grantees such as startups, small or foreign grantees
• When foundations use back office or equivalency determination service providers or donor-advised funds to enhance in-house grant-making capacity
